Definition
UNSPSC 51281903This classification denotes an anthracycline antibiotic with the molecular formula C32H37NO13, a preparation that US FDA regulates as an active ingredient or moiety under Unique Ingredient Identifier 7618O47BQM, chemically known as 5,12-naphthacenedione, 7,8,9,10-tetrahydro-6,8,11-trihydroxy-8-(hydroxyacetyl)-1-methoxy-10-((2,3,6-trideoxy-3-(2-methoxy-4-morpholinyl)-alpha-l-lyxo-hexopyranosyl)oxy)-, (8s-cis)- but generally known as nemorubicin, which bears US NIH Compound Identifier 65907. European Medicines Agency schedules Nemorubicin in its eXtended EudraVigilance Medicinal Product Dictionary or XEVMPD under Index SUB09192MIG. The term NEMORUBICIN is an International Non-Proprietary Name or INN (see WHO INN reference publication, Volume 9, No. 3, 1995, List 35). NEMORUBICIN is scheduled in the U.S. International Trade Commission's Harmonized Tariff System (HTS) Pharmaceutical Appendix. Most nations schedule nemorubicin under HS 29419000 and SITC 54139. As of Q4 2014, NEMORUBICIN remains the US FDA Preferred Term for this commodity. Nemorubicin bears US NLM identifiers UMLS ID C2827283 and NCI Concept Code C83999. SMILES: O(C1OC(C(O)C(N2CC(OCC2)OC)C1)C)C1CC(O)(CC2C1C(O)C1C(C2O)C(=O)C2C(C1=O)C(OC)CCC2)C(=O)CO.
